Most common Mg 6 s magnette turbo MOT faults
These are the faults and advisories recorded most often across Mg 6 s magnette turbo MOT tests:
- Offside Rear Suspension arm corroded but not seriously weakened (5.3.3 (b) (i)) (8 times)
- Nearside Rear Suspension arm corroded but not seriously weakened (5.3.3 (b) (i)) (6 times)
- Offside Front Tyre worn close to legal limit/worn on edge (5.2.3 (e)) (5 times)
- Nearside Front Tyre worn close to legal limit/worn on edge (5.2.3 (e)) (4 times)
- Nearside Rear Registration plate lamp inoperative in the case of multiple lamps or light sources (4.7.1 (b) (i)) (4 times)
- Nearside Rear Tyre worn close to the legal limit (4.1.E.1) (3 times)
- Nearside Front Headlamp aim projected beam image is obviously incorrect (4.1.2 (c)) (3 times)
- Play in steering rack inner joint(s) (3 times)
- Nearside Rear Tyre slightly damaged/cracking or perishing (5.2.3 (d) (ii)) (3 times)
- Nearside Rear Brake pipe corroded, covered in grease or other material (1.1.11 (c)) (3 times)
- Nearside Rear Tyre worn close to legal limit/worn on edge (5.2.3 (e)) (3 times)
- Nearside Front Tyre worn close to the legal limit (4.1.E.1) (3 times)
- Rear Sub-frame corroded but not seriously weakened (5.3.3 (b) (i)) (3 times)
- Registration plate lamp inoperative in the case of multiple lamps or light sources (4.7.1 (b) (i)) (2 times)
- Central Front Exhaust has a minor leak of exhaust gases (6.1.2 (a)) (2 times)
